Transaction 75d2abcbe3ae9de8d96a1c3846308940d6a64df7f7f88de8b6a4d49ea6576699
1 Input
2 Outputs
- 75d2abcbe3ae9de8d96a1c3846308940d6a64df7f7f88de8b6a4d49ea6576699:0
- 75d2abcbe3ae9de8d96a1c3846308940d6a64df7f7f88de8b6a4d49ea6576699:1
value 78463
address 18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
value 7767802
address 3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X